The Relationship Between Popularity and Literary Quality

I think that popularity and literary quality, just as you said, can go together or can come apart. John Milton's Paradise Lost was sold to a printer who got the rights for five bucks. And now for example, Uncle Tom's cabin is a staple of literary courses in the United States. I think the history of the relationship between popularity and merit can be very varied and is certainly changing.
